Cheltenham Town Ladies Cerys Dolloway on COVID-19: “We’ve gelled together as a team and got through it”

Cheltenham Town Ladies have seen their end to the season disrupted by COVID-19 with the FA reaching the decision to void the South West Regional Women’s Football League as a result.
